WALBERTON ACTION GROUP


ANNUAL REPORT FOR 2009/10

Presented at the AGM on 16th November in the Village Hall

Last year’s AGM was very helpful to your committee in setting our agenda for the year and much of our energy (hopefully renewable!) has been our preparations for the very ambitious Walberton Green Day on 23rd October – an event yet to take place when this report is being written.

As is usual, WAG has been consulted on a range of issues and the following is a brief summary of matters that have concerned the committee over the year:

Ø  The South Downs National Park is now a reality, which covers much of Binsted. However, maintenance of footpaths will continue to be carried out by WSCC and planning applications will normally be handled by ADC.

Ø  John Heathcote organised several successful working parties to clear the ditches along Scotland Lane.

Ø  John Bushrod continues the development of our website:  www.walbertonag org.uk

Ø  We are hoping to have installed two barn owl boxes this year

Ø  Self Unlimited have consulted us as to how they can relate more closely to this community

Ø  WAG has bid for Black Poplar cuttings – a species once close to extinction

Ø  There was an enjoyable guided walk around the parish on a sunny 18th March

Ø  WAG hopes to make progress on an access plan for the parish

 

The Committee spent a lot of time studying the Greening Campaign – an approach used by a number of communities to encourage residents and businesses to adopt the green agenda. It has been very successful and is a structured way of getting people to make real commitments to sustainable living. In the end we decided it was not suitable for Walberton, although we enthusiastically supported the thrust. Our preferred approach was the Green Day which took place just under a month ago. At the AGM we will be able to discuss how successful it was; suffice it to say here that we were delighted how many exhibitors were keen to attend.
